Quick Review: Toy Story 3

The best film of the "tear" has arrived. Woody and Buzz return for one more adventure and boy is it a big one. You get all the original voice except Slinky. You even get a cameo from Sid Phillips as a garbage man. So the toys have to escape a day care center to get home to Andy before he goes off to college. Woody ends up meeting new toys when a little girl(Bonnie) takes him home. I loved all the new toys especially Ken. So the intro was my favorite. It's like the director is bringing you a piece of nostalgia (Toy Story 1 & 2) and smashing it into one. Overall best introduction to any film this year. Now the ending should give this film an Oscar. I have not cried at a movie since Revenge of the Sith. It's that emotional. It like takes you to your childhood and flashes to the special times in your life all until that moment in
the theater. For an animated film, it's fantastic. A perfect 10/10

Quick Review: The Expendables

The Expendables was pretty good. A few problems I had with the film was the action scenes. They were very shaky at times. The story was pretty simple. Guy meets girl and girl gets kidnapped and guy saves the day with a bunch of other tough guys. I like the fact that this is the first and only time all these men are together in one movie because it's very hard to get every action star of the 80s and 90s+ in the first place. Mickey Rourke was my pick for this film. Even though he's not in it so much, there is one scene where he tells a emotional story. Kinda cheesy but it gets you man. Terry Crews surprised me. He's usually the comic relief(he still is) but this time he's total bad ass. He was featured in my favorite part of the film. I think you will figure out what Im talking about. Overall it's a fun action move with alot of explosions and awesome bad ass boys. 7.7/10
